I just want to re-state what I posted in the final round this year:

Posted by Curry & Beer on 03 September 2015 - 11:03 PM in The Taylor Made Trade and Draft Board

Sorry, just to make an addendum to an earlier post now that the teams have been named:

The following are injured, or added to last week's 22

Dawes, Frost, Kent, Lumumba, Pedersen, Petracca, Trengove, Tyson, Vandenberg PLUS White, Harmes, Brayshaw, Kennedy-Harris

That makes a total of 35 'in the mix' at the moment

This means everyone at Casey this week are 'ranked' 36th best at the club, meaning they are the bottom 9 players on the list including rookies. This is where Toumpas is currently at. The others in this unfortunate group are King, Fitzpatrick, Riley, Terlich, Bail, McKenzie, Hunt and Jamar.

I'm neither for or against JT at this stage but can anyone argue with this logic?

Now look at those bottom 9 players and think about who has been moved on. We quite clearly showed how highly we rated Toumpas this year. It is not surprising he would try his hand elsewhere, nor is it surprising that Port would only offer pick 50 for a player we so obviously do not value.
